Title
Integrated 4-bit optical memory elements with single common and low operation current (55mA) using novel active MMI

Abstract
Integrated 4-bit (355 times 1200 mum2) optical memory elements, using novel active multi-mode-interferometer bi-stable laser diodes, showed single, common and low operation current (55 mA) with uniform characteristics.
